表面修饰MoS2纳米微粒的XPS研究

Abstract本文用X射线光电子能谱表征了MoS2纳米微粒的结构及元素存在的化学状态.结果表明:不同合成条件和不同反应物对纳米微粒的结构和元素存在的化学状态有较大的影响.二烷基二硫代磷酸修饰于MoS2纳米微粒的表面所形成的表面修饰层,有效地阻止了MoS2纳米核的氧化.
